Has anyone thought of building a small computer for playing music and DVDs in your car?
Has anyone done anything like this at all?

Im looking at getting 1 of the new Alpine screens for my car and came up with this idea.

Im actually considering buying computer parts and building a small computer.

I looked at what i would need and this is the list that i came up with:
1) Motherboard (with Pentium 4 CPU, 512mb RAM & power supply)
2) 60 GIG Hard drive
3) ATI video card with composite out (to plug into a monitor at the front)
4) DVD ROM (DVD player)
5) Wireless Mouse & Keyboard
Then also have a USB external hard drive if i ever want to load new things onto the PC

All up about $800
a lot cheaper and more convenient than the Alpine seperate hard drive for storing music which is about $1600 alone!

This way i can load and store my original DVDs or music on the computer and play it from there on the alpine screen through my car stereo system
Also while driving, passengers can play games like GTA or something!?

best way to power it is to look at a DC-DC power supply, which can be had for around the $100 mark.
opus is probably the best brand.

some of them also have shutdown control etc, which uses the igntion signal to start up / shut down the pc, rather than just do a hard shut off if you kill the power like an inverter would.

if you are running a carputer look at a older pc, maby p3 ish, just to keep your power consumption down.

I did a car computer a few years back. I got rid of it because it was too difficult to control, and boot up was slow.

These days however, they've improved a fair bit in both respect. But I now have a pioneer DVD head unit.
